One of the key factors limiting widespread Dogecoin adoption for purchases is merchant acceptance. While major retailers like Amazon haven't yet jumped on board, a growing number of smaller businesses and online marketplaces are accepting Dogecoin as payment. This acceptance is primarily driven by two factors: the low transaction fees associated with Dogecoin and the enthusiastic Dogecoin community itself. Many businesses see embracing Dogecoin as a way to tap into a dedicated customer base that actively seeks out merchants who accept their preferred cryptocurrency.
Finding businesses that accept Dogecoin often requires a little more digging than using traditional payment methods. Dedicated online directories and platforms are emerging that specifically list Dogecoin-friendly merchants. These platforms act as aggregators, making it easier for users to find places to spend their DOGE. Many smaller businesses advertise their Dogecoin acceptance on their social media platforms, particularly Twitter and Reddit, where the Dogecoin community is highly active. Therefore, actively searching on these platforms and specific Dogecoin-related subreddits can reveal hidden gems accepting Dogecoin.
The process of making a purchase using Dogecoin is generally similar to using other cryptocurrencies. You'll typically need a Dogecoin wallet, either a software or hardware wallet, to store your DOGE. When you find a merchant who accepts Dogecoin, they will provide you with a Dogecoin address, which is essentially their digital wallet address. You then initiate a transaction from your wallet to the merchant's address, specifying the amount of DOGE you're paying. The transaction is then broadcast to the Dogecoin network and confirmed by miners, usually within a few minutes, depending on network congestion. Once the transaction is confirmed, the merchant will fulfill your order.
However, it's important to be aware of the volatility of Dogecoin. Unlike fiat currencies like the US dollar, Dogecoin's value fluctuates significantly. This means that the value of your DOGE could change between the time you initiate the transaction and when it's confirmed, potentially impacting the final price of your purchase. Merchants may adopt different strategies to mitigate this risk, some might fix the price in DOGE at the time of order placement, while others might convert the DOGE to fiat currency immediately upon receiving the payment. Understanding these different approaches is crucial for a smooth and transparent transaction.
